about

Spending a year in Chile from 2013 - 2014, I was able to record seven songs depicting my trials there. Still, some additional drums and guitar were recorded @ Bluegrass Studios in Lexington, KY. This is my 10th official studio album, not counting a few unreleased joints from the '00s.

The album depicts several themes that came from my time in South America, including natural disasters, an unending winter, relationship struggles and the journey there and back. All in a days work, as I found. It marks the beginning and the ending of an era, plus another plunge into the great abyss that is the future.

Though I stayed true to my Latin Rock and Hip Hop roots, I experimented with a new style - Bossa Nova. After spending some time in Brazil, it was necessary to bring that incredible genre back and throw it into the mix. The result is something very new and different. In the same way, the desolation I experienced in the Bolivian desert and the hustle and bustle of Valparaíso, play a huge role in the mood of the album.

Besides the live drums and guitar on "Trying Times," the entirety of the album was recorded in my room in Viña (hence the name), with a Peruvian classical acoustic guitar, an SM58 and a Scarlett 2i2, all on Logic X. Anything else would have been too much for a time when I learned to do without.

The album is out of wack chronologically. The order of the songs as they happened in sequence looks like this:

1. Getting ready to leave Chile
2. Halfway point of being in South America
3. Throughout the entire time in Chile and a trip to Brasil
4. Last Month in Chile
5. The Beginning . . . and the End
6. Not based on events, but relevant any time I'm back in Santiago.
7. The events from which the song was created have not yet finished.

As a time for much growth in my own life, so has my style and songwriting abilities. Chile has opened my eyes for life. A piece of my heart is left buried in the sand at Caleta Abarca, but you can enjoy the entire adventure, live in stereo.
